It didn't last a day after it shipped to my home. I weigh about 110lbs and fairly weak legs, I don't think I would do much damage to it by simply just using it. After pedalling for about 30 mins, the interior metal started to click and make this ringing sound. I got it exchanged for another one but the one that came is missing a washer. The quality control is not quality controlled.
Love that it is small and easy to carry around for use in the home or office. Find it moves a bit on a smooth floor but does great on carpet. Had some issues with the gauge wire disconnecting if the screen was moved to a high angle but works fine otherwise. Resistance is decent, although it would be nice to have a number value to put to it in case you’d like to increase by increments. All and all, a worthy purchase to make.
The arm becomes loose repeatedly because the bolt loosen. It is a right thread when it should be a left hand just like the pedal. Lock tight may prevent this design fault..I tried a lock washer and sort of works.
The stamina bike is light, portable - and fun to use. I bought it thinking of getting my Mom to be a bit more active. It will be easy for my Mom to use. The only issue we had was the nut holding the left peddle on comes loose. My husband tightened it and we have had no trouble since.
This moves too much. I tried it on carpet, floor, tile, nothing worked. I tried it on a bench, office, chair, sofa, still movement. Less movement if more reclined than upright oddly enough. When I pedalled fast, it would stay in place longer than when I pedalled slow.
